What is a Digital Fridge?

A digital fridge, often described as a clever fridge, is a home appliance equipped with advanced technology that permits for numerous functions beyond cooling and keeping food. These refrigerators can connect to the web, making it possible for users to keep track of and control their fridge remotely. They might consist of touch screens, cams, and even voice assistant capabilities, which can assist with grocery management, meal preparation, and energy effectiveness.

Key Features

Digital fridges come filled with functions that contribute to their functionality and user-friendliness. Below are some of the key features to keep an eye out for:

FeatureDescription
Wi-Fi ConnectivityEnables remote monitoring and control through smartphone apps.
Touch Screen InterfaceSupplies an interactive screen for managing settings and viewing dishes.
Integrated CamerasAllows users to see contents from their smartphone while shopping.
Recipe IntegrationDeals dishes based on available active ingredients.
Energy MonitoringTracks energy usage to help in reducing expenses.
Stock ManagementAutomatically tracks food items, notifying users of expiry dates and requires for restocking.
Voice Assistant IntegrationCompatible with voice assistants like Alexa or Google Assistant for hands-free operation.

Advantages of Digital Fridges

The advantages of owning a digital fridge are many. Below is a list of the most engaging reasons to consider making the switch:

  1. Convenience: Digital fridges provide greater ease in handling groceries. Users can inspect inventory and expiration dates right from their smartphones, avoiding unneeded food waste.

  2. Time-Saving: With functions like recipe combination, meal preparation becomes significantly much easier. Users can prepare meals based on what they already have and what requires to be taken in first.

  3. Energy Efficiency: Many digital refrigerators come geared up with energy-saving features that can assist lower regular monthly utility bills. Boosted energy tracking can also alert users to any inadequacies in their device.

  4. Improved Food Management: With inventory tracking and alerts for expiry dates, users can preserve a more organized kitchen and make sure that food is used in a timely way.

  5. Adjustable Settings: Some models permit users to change temperatures in different compartments based upon the particular needs of numerous products.

  6. Connectivity with Smart Home Devices: Digital refrigerators can frequently be integrated into a bigger wise home ecosystem, permitting for synchronized use of multiple gadgets for improved energy management.

  7. Remote Access: Users have the capability to change settings, inspect food status, or even create wish list while away from home.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Are digital refrigerators worth the investment?

Yes, for many users, the long-lasting savings in food waste, energy expenses, and the convenience they use can exceed the preliminary investment.

2. Can I manage a digital fridge without web access?

The majority of digital refrigerators require web connectivity to access their innovative features. Nevertheless, fundamental refrigeration functions will still run without an internet connection.

3. How often should I clean up a digital fridge?

Like any fridge, it's essential to clean the inside and outdoors routinely. It is recommended to deep tidy every 3 to 6 months, and wipe down surface areas weekly to preserve health.

4. Do digital refrigerators have specific power requirements?

A lot of digital fridges run on standard home electric outlets, but it's suggested to inspect the manufacturer's specs to ensure compatibility with your home's electrical wiring.

5. Can I use a digital fridge with a home automation system?

Yes, numerous digital fridges are developed to integrate effortlessly with various home automation systems, enabling for enhanced performance.
